Josh,

I'm not sure how accurate or up to date the info. in the RC Car Action link are, but it says .06 for speed and 306 oz-in on 2s. I'd like to see what it has at 6v 'cause it might be perfect for my Short Course truck! MSRP of $230, though. Owie!

Futaba S9353HV High Voltage HT/HS Servo - RC Car Action

Anyway, I look forward to getting the specs from you.

Originally Posted by muddywaters View Post
Harley, I'm getting ready to order the rear axle from RC4WD. When you set up your rear steering and you want to go sraight and fast, mabey do some jump's. Does the rear steering move on you or wobble or does it hold steady when your going fast and straight or doing sharp turn's. Cause I'm debating on 4ws or just keeping the rear axle straight. I will be doing alot of Rock Crawl, but I also want my kid to have control on it if he just want's to go fast and straight or do sharp turn's
The servo you chose is important. You need a servo that is powerful enough to hold its position. The more power the better.

Originally Posted by muddywaters View Post
How does the servo that you have on your wraith Futaba S9157 hold, is the torque more than sufficient for what we use the truck for or would I need need something with more torque.
The 9157 works great. A 420 oz/in is plenty. I am trying out this new one which is only 306 oz/in. So we will see if it works.
